The Best Mortgage Lenders for First-Time Home Buyers in October 2025
Buying your first home can be challenging, and choosing the right mortgage lender can make a big difference.
Here’s a simple guide to some of the top mortgage lenders for first-time buyers and what makes each one stand out:
1. Rocket Mortgage
Why choose Rocket Mortgage?
- Helps renters become owners by offering grants based on your rent payments.
- Offers conventional, FHA, and VA loans across all 50 states and Washington, D.C.
- Minimum down payments are low, starting from 1% for conventional loans.
- Minimum credit scores required: 620 for conventional, 580 for FHA and VA.
2. Bank of America
Why choose Bank of America?
- Offers grants and assistance to help with down payments and closing costs.
- Provides conventional, FHA, and VA loans everywhere in the U.S.
- Down payments start at 3% for conventional loans.
- No published minimum credit score requirement.
3. Pennymac
Why choose Pennymac?
- Largest FHA lender in the U.S., good for buyers who want government-backed loans.
- Offers conventional, FHA, VA, and USDA loans nationwide.
- Down payments as low as 0% (for VA and USDA loans).
- Minimum credit score is mostly 580.
4. Veterans United
Why choose Veterans United?
- Specializes in VA loans for military members and veterans.
- Operates in all 50 states and Washington, D.C.
- Offers conventional, FHA, VA, and USDA loans.
- Down payments from 0% (VA and USDA loans).
5. U.S. Bank
Why choose U.S. Bank?
- Offers USDA loans with no down payments, good for rural and suburban buyers.
- Available in all 50 states and Washington, D.C.
- Loans offered: conventional, FHA, VA, USDA.
- Minimum credit score: 640.
Key Tips for First-Time Buyers
- Look for lenders with grants, low down payments, and educational support.
- Compare rates, fees, and customer service ratings before deciding.
- Consider your credit score and eligibility for special programs.
